The Downfall of a Good Man
Introduction:
Sometimes: a negative example of a person who has
ruined his life helps others to avoid same pitfalls. The testimonials of those
who have “been there/done that” advising people not to go there can be
effective. Lot someone who “ruined his life.” We should look at his life & consider the decisions he
made as a warning. Today we will learn some important lessons from the example
of Lot.

II. One Decision led to the ruining of his life.
A.
Gen. 13:7-13 – see esp. v. 10
B.
His decision reflected bad attitudes – of which we must take
notice.
1.
Seems to be
selfish in nature.
2.
Decision made
for carnal – rather than spiritual reasons.
C.
His decision
started a series of steps that led to his downfall.
1.
13:11 –
chose ALL the plain.
2.
13:12 – settled in the valley & moved his tents as far as
Sodom.
a)
13:13;
18:20-32; 19:4-13 – description of evil in this city.
3.
2 Pet. 2:7-8
– Lot = righteous – did not go along with their sins…but…
a)
What influence
did they have on Lot? His family?
b)
Can’t help but be affected. Not opinion…but scripture.
1)
1 Cor. 15:33 – must be aware of truth taught here.
2)
2 Cor. 6:17-18 – called to be separate
4.
14:12-13
– Lot taken captive along w/others from Sodom.
a)
Abraham rescues Lot – 14:13-16
III. Lot reaps wages of sin….
A.
2 Pet. 2:7-8
– tells us that Lot tormented daily b/c of their lawless deeds.
B.
Gen. 19:1-8 – seemed that his own moral standard had b/c confused…
1.
19:8 – throw daughters out – do as they please…
C.
19:9-30 –
lost EVERYTHING that meant anything to him.
D.
Gen. 19:30, 33,
35 – His faith/righteousness weakened greatly as the years went along. His
remaining daughters were ruined morally (19:31-38)
1.
His descendants – would later b/c the enemies of God’s people as
they entered land of Canaan.
